Fun challenge today! I always forget about all the eyelets I have stashed away. So today I used a bunch for my fairly CAS card.
The images are from Our Daily Bread designs. The background is actually all one piece. I embossed the bottom half, scored a couple of lines and attached a narrow strip between the score lines (helps me keep it straight). The top half was stamped w/ a dotty circle (supposed to be a frame) in all of the colors of Distress Inks.
For the cupcake, I just swiped some copics on white c/s and stamped the image and cut it out. The round layer was stamped and die cut w/ one of the tag dies and the scallop on bottom used another of the tag dies and images. Then I attached all my eyelets. A few I colored w/ copics to get the right colors. The fuchsia layer was also made w/ copics. Didn't have the right color so just used the fuchsia copic to color around the edge before I attached the main panel. It's 5.50 x 4.25.
